Any and all of the Career Opportunities are available as work/trade positions as well.
Background checks and abuse prevention training will be required for all work/trade parents.
House Manager: This parent will bring sanity to the teachers and delight to the children! They would be responsible for spending about 2 hours each week returning books, supplies and misc. learning items to where they belong, after the kids and teachers have made our best attempt at our end-of-day cleanup sessions. When there is a minor repair needed, like gluing dollhouse furniture back together, this parent will take care of it with swift ease like an elf in the night. They would also be in charge of creating and updating a supply list for the house and homeschool cooperative so that weekly shopping can be done with a quick flick of the wrist… and tap of the screen (gasp!). We would love this person to be inspired to brainstorm and implement new and better ways to organize, and run, the farmhouse for the children’s calm and joyful experience! Tuition trade for a year long commitment.
Garden Manager: This parent would be responsible for spending about 2 hours each week working with the director and garden volunteer team to acquire seeds, plants and garden tools within our budget, assist with planting and weeding (especially during the spring) and help manage and facilitate planting, harvesting and processing days with the kids (spring and fall). Our goal is to maximum our garden output for use in our daily lunches and snacks, while also having some produce and herbs left to sell at our farm stand. Tuition trade for a year long commitment.
Party Coordinator: This parent would be responsible for helping to plan and produce activities and snacks for the major holidays including Halloween, Thanksgiving, Christmas, Valentine’s Day, St. Patrick’s Day and Easter. Duties might include planning a Valentine card making party, making sample cards and mailboxes, and shopping for the supplies (with reimbursement). Another example would be planning a Halloween party for the kids with snacks, music, story, and/or a craft and scavenger hunt. Tuition trade for a year long commitment.
Etsy Shop Manager: This parent will check the Etsy shop daily to track order requests with our Admin director, and follow up to ensure we are shipping out packages in a timely manner. This parent will come to the farmhouse weekly, and spend 1-2 hours checking inventory, updating the Etsy shop, and ensuring all shipments have been made for the week. We also need help making sure we keep all shipping supplies in stock, and organizing storage for these items within the farmhouse.
